Emmerdale viewers are buzzing with speculation that the iconic soap could be plotting the return of a notorious rogue to shake up Belle Dingle’s life.

Ever since her on-screen birth in 2005, Belle Dingle, portrayed by the talented Eden Taylor-Draper, has captured the hearts of legions of ITV soap devotees.

Her journey has been peppered with high-stakes drama, from committing manslaughter to embarking on a scandalous liaison with the local GP; Belle’s stint in the Dales has been anything but dull.

The last year was particularly harrowing for Belle as she endured domestic torment at the hands of her vile spouse, Tom King, artfully played by James Chase, who manipulated and terrorised her mercilessly.

Tom’s reign of terror was finally halted late the previous year when he was convicted of assault and controlling conduct, resulting in a three-year imprisonment, reports Belfast Live.

Adding to her tumultuous existence, Belle recently plunged into unravelling the bleak fate of Nate Robinson, portrayed by Jurell Carter, only to discover his tragic end as a m.u.r.d.e.r victim lying undiscovered in the lake for over a year.

Now, waves of chatter among viewers suggest a big twist could be on the horizon, with predictions circling about the potential comeback of Belle’s former lover, the dastardly Lachlan White, depicted by Tom Atkinson.

In exchanges on an Emmerdale fan forum on Facebook, a user mused: “I wonder what Belle’s next storyline will be now Tom is over and done with.”

One viewer wrote: “They should bring Lachlan back.” Another agreed, saying: ” Good idea, he was vile wasn’t he.” A third added: “I always thought they would get him to return.” A fourth noted: “If Robert Sugden can get released, pretty sure Lachlan will be next.”

Lachlan White first graced our screens in 2014, becoming one of Emmerdale’s most notorious serial k.i.l.l.e.r.s.

His victims ranged from his on-screen mum Chrissie Sugden (Louise Marwood) to his grandfather Lawrence White (John Bowe). Lachlan also had a relationship with Belle but left the soap in 2019 when he was finally arrested for his dreadful deeds.
